Figma replaced its traditional bastion-host SSH model with a zero-trust shell-access system built on AWS Systems Manager Session Manager. The design combines Okta, AWS SSO, phishing-resistant WebAuthn MFA, short-lived IAM credentials, and centralized session logging. This eliminated exposed SSH ports while making access easier to manage, audit, and roll out incrementally.
Why Figma moved beyond bastion hosts
- Bastion hosts became increasingly difficult and time-consuming to secure and manage as Figma scaled.
- Because bastions are critical security controls, attackers may target them to gain access to production systems and user data.
- Figma’s replacement aimed to provide:
- A smooth and reliable developer experience
- Zero-trust networking
- Strong authentication and phishing-resistant MFA
- Short-lived, automatically rotating credentials
- Centralized auditing and session tracing
- Minimal operational maintenance
- Incremental, backwards-compatible adoption
Choosing AWS Systems Manager
- Figma evaluated commercial products such as Okta Advanced Server Access.
- These products lacked flexibility for existing workflows, were not always available to Figma, and could introduce external availability dependencies.
- Since Figma already relied heavily on AWS, the team built a proof of concept using AWS services.
- Systems Manager Session Manager provides:
- Authenticated, encrypted TLS connections between users and managed instances
- Interactive shells and command execution
- SSH tunneling when needed
- Access to EC2 and ECS without exposing SSH ports or making instances externally reachable
- Centralized permission management through IAM roles
SSO, authentication, and access control
- Okta integrates with AWS SSO to provide centrally managed authentication.
- Figma requires device trust and WebAuthn-based multi-factor authentication.
- Authenticated users assume dedicated, minimally privileged IAM roles.
- AWS access tokens are short-lived, limiting the impact of stolen credentials.
- Session Manager records session transcripts in an encrypted S3 bucket for investigation and auditing.
- Okta group synchronization makes access management straightforward for IT teams.
- Engineers can start sessions either through the AWS Systems Manager console or through Figma’s custom command-line tool.
Mitigating AWS SSO phishing risks
- AWS SSO can be abused through device-code phishing, where attackers trick users into approving an authorization request created by the attacker.
- Figma added monitoring and alerts to detect suspicious authentication activity.
- Engineers are also expected to treat unexpected SSO authorization pages as suspicious.
Setting up Session Manager
- AWS provides configuration guides for both EC2 and ECS.
- Figma’s approach uses Session Manager as the secure access layer while relying on IAM policies, SSO groups, and encrypted logging to control and audit sessions.
- The system preserves existing workflows where necessary while removing the need for publicly accessible SSH infrastructure.
Figma’s experience suggests that teams already invested in AWS can build a practical zero-trust shell-access system with native services. Session Manager, combined with strong SSO controls, least-privilege IAM, short-lived credentials, and centralized logging, offers a simpler and more secure alternative to bastion-based SSH.
